Multi-function peripheral and non-transitory computer-readable recording medium storing computer-readable instructions causing device to execute workflow
Abstract:
A non-transitory computer-readable recording medium stores computer-readable instructions which are readable by a controller of a device provided with a communication interface and a notification interface. The computer-readable instructions, when executed by the controller, cause the device to perform determining whether pre-operations defined in multiple jobs contained in a workflow have successfully completed. In response to determination that the pre-operations have successfully completed, the device is caused to execute a main-process in which main-operations respectively defined in the multiple jobs contained in the workflow in order. In response to determination that at least one of the pre-operations has abended, the notification interface is caused to notify that the multiple jobs defined in the workflow are inexecutable.
